Title says it all, among all that you have tried, owned, or rocked at all whats your favorite set? I'm asking because im in the market for some new phones and im stuck between ath-m50's, hd-25's, or hd280's. i find myself breaking almost every pair of phones i get within weeks. Almost always on the connector, which has me leaning strongly toward the 25's due to the replaceable parts. However I hear there i shotty build quality, which puts me off if im paying 200 bills. so tell me dsf, whats your favorite pair of earwear?

M50's have more low end rumble which is better for dubstep, HD-25 has more punch which is better for trance and house etc. And the HD-25 (not the sp version which is crap) is probably the toughest phone out there.
You might want to look at audio technica Pro700mk2. Massive rumble, like two subs on your head
